Commit e3481445 authored by Benjamin Berg's avatar Benjamin Berg
Never start outputing black frames

We may not get any new frames from the shell for long periods if nothing
on the screen changes. So effectively disable the timeout and keep
sending the previous frame indefinately.
......@@ -90,7 +90,7 @@ sink_create_source_cb (GnomeScreencastWindow * self, ScreencastSink * sink)
res = gst_element_factory_make ("intervideosrc", "screencastsrc");
g_object_set (res,
"do-timestamp", TRUE,
"timeout", (guint64) 10000000000,
"timeout", (guint64) G_MAXUINT64,
"channel", "screencast-inter-video",
